To Whom It May Concern:

Pursuant to the Minnesota Government Data Practices Act, I hereby request from Hennepin County Sheriff any records, datasets, or materials that contain the following:

For July 2020:
- Average response time of department for all calls
- Average response time of department for domestic violence calls only

For all domestic violence/domestic disturbance calls to the 911 dispatch center in the month of July 2020, separated by individual call:
- Type of call
- Priority level
- Date and time of call received
- Date and time first officer arrived on scene
- Race and ethnicity of victim, if available
- Race and ethnicity of perpetrator(s), if available
- Outcome or resolution of call

For July 2019:
- Average response time of department for all calls
- Average response time of department for domestic violence calls only

For all domestic violence/domestic disturbance calls to the 911 dispatch center in the month of July 2019, separated by individual call:
- Type of call
- Priority level
- Date and time of call received
- Date and time first officer arrived on scene
- Race and ethnicity of victim, if available
- Race and ethnicity of perpetrator(s), if available
- Outcome or resolution of call

The requested documents will be made available to the general public. These records are being requested as part of a collaborative research effort and this request is not being made for commercial purposes.

In the event that there are fees, I would be grateful if you would inform me of the total charges in advance of fulfilling my request. I would prefer the request filled electronically, by e-mail attachment if available or CD-ROM if not.

We make every effort to respond to requests as soon as possible. By state law, we respond within ten (10) days when someone asks for data about themselves.
We evaluate each data request on a case-by-case basis. We consider things like state law, regulations, and how complex the request is.
State law allows the county to charge for copies of responsive data, including copies in non-standard formats like oversized and special-sized documents. The county may require a down payment or full payment for copies of certain responsive data. The county makes every effort to estimate any cost ahead of time.
